Let’s look at an example from real life:

Recently at one of my live events, I was working with a young man who was feeling stuck in every area of his life, from work to hanging out with his immediate family. No matter where he was or who he was with, he constantly felt inferior. As a result, he was living his life falsely, putting up all kinds of fronts and wearing the “masks” that he thought would impress those around him. Without them, he said, he felt as though he wasn’t enough.

Most of all, he said, he felt this extreme pull toward overcompensation when he was with his brother.

All his life, his older brother had been the dominant one—he was always getting shut down by him and compared to him so much so that he carried the feelings of inadequacy that he had around his brother into other areas of his life.

So, in order to begin to take off the masks, become more real, create relationships based on respect, and take bolder, more decisive action in his life, we decided that it was time for him to have a heart-to-heart with his brother but just the idea of that scared him.

He knew what he had to do to cultivate the relationships that would give him more joy in his life, but he was terrified of what might happen if he took those steps:

  • What if we get in a fight?
  • What if it doesn’t work and he treats me worse?
  • What if it destroys our relationship completely?

Sure, those were all possibilities but that didn’t mean he had to give up. If they had a big blowout, he could approach his brother again a week later, after things had cooled down, and speak to him again. He could let him know that he wasn’t willing to give up on their relationship. He could ask to talk again, as many times as it took to create a positive and supportive relationship built on mutual respect.

Yes, the options listed above take work, but you have to be willing to do what it takes to create the life you want.
